Not exactly, the color of the machines and the fact that they are both Porter Cable products is where the similarities stop. The 7424 is a random orbital polisher, the 7428 is a rotary buffer. Though you mention it is a rotary machine the difference between orbital and random is fairly significant difference. The 7424 is meant to tackle issues (paint corrections) that the 7424 can't touch, in the wrong hands it can damage a finish (burn the paint). The 7424 handles most minor swirls without a high user learning curve and is very safe for your finish (difficult to damage your paint). No offense intended in this reply.
